@Lastman - thanks, will see about fixing the triangle. I was using some purple to shade but I overdid it. I'll be trying again in a day or so. Any suggestions on how much purple to use? Normally when blending I'd go from colour 1, mixes of colours 1 and 2 approaching colour 2, to pure colour 2. Seems a bit silly to go to pure purple from yellow...
Lastman

Re: I Want to Improve My Painting

Post by Lastman »

Ach sorry I should have been more clear. You just need to add a tiny bit of the complimentary color to "desaturate" it--that is to make it a shade. What you will be seeing is a darker yellow, not purple.

For example, if you were using black and white, you'd add a tiny bit of black to the white to make a gray. Add more black to make a darker gray. But you do this with yellow and purple instead of black and white.
